Output eea03366bfab93fb5b0ff58e5ae705c02d82312e5c0b19af668bc89240e97022:2

value
23477
script pubkey
OP_0 OP_PUSHBYTES_20 dd829002598f6a43a4f5d551d07fe2add8066bb4
address
tb1qmkpfqqje3a4y8f8464gaqllz4hvqv6a5z02s3t
transaction
eea03366bfab93fb5b0ff58e5ae705c02d82312e5c0b19af668bc89240e97022